Understanding Your Cat’s Communication Style

The viral cat saying cow video offers a fascinating glimpse into how cats communicate with humans. While we often think of cats as relatively quiet pets compared to dogs, they actually have a sophisticated communication system that includes vocalizations, body language, and scent marking. The unique sound in the cat saying cow video demonstrates how individual cats can develop their own communication styles.

Cats typically meow to communicate with humans rather than with other cats. Adult cats rarely meow at each other, reserving this vocalization primarily for interacting with their human companions. The cat saying cow video shows how a cat has taken this human-directed communication to an entirely new level by developing a sound that resembles human speech.

Different Types of Cat Vocalizations

Beyond the famous cat saying cow video, cats produce a wide variety of sounds including meows, purrs, chirps, trills, growls, and hisses. Each type of vocalization serves a different purpose in feline communication. Meows are generally used to get attention or express needs, while purrs typically indicate contentment or can sometimes be a self-soothing mechanism when a cat is stressed.

When to Be Concerned About Unusual Cat Sounds

While the cat saying cow video showcases a charming and entertaining vocalization, it’s important to note that sudden changes in a cat’s vocal patterns can sometimes indicate health issues. If your cat suddenly starts making unusual sounds or their vocalizations change dramatically, it’s worth consulting with a veterinarian to rule out any underlying medical conditions.

However, if your cat gradually develops unique sounds over time and appears healthy and happy, like the cat in the cat saying cow video, there’s usually no cause for concern. Many cats naturally develop their own communication styles as they age and learn what works best with their human companions.
